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water damage on a single panel Yes No DIY can be effective for small, contained water damage.
Water damage on multiple panels or ceilings No Yes Professional help is necessary for large-scale water damage to ensure thorough drying and restoration.
Hidden water damage behind walls or ceilings No Yes Hidden water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to detect and restore.
Water damage with visible signs of mold or mildew No Yes Mold and mildew need professional remediation to prevent health risks.
Water damage with electrical or structural issues No Yes Electrical or structural issues need professional expertise to ensure safety and prevent further damage.
Water damage with high levels of standing water No Yes High levels of standing water need specialized equipment and expertise to remove safely and prevent further damage.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Planning $100 – $500 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Water Removal and Drying $500 – $2,000 Amount of standing water, type of equipment needed
Drywall Repair or Replacement $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, type of materials needed
Final Inspection and Cleaning $100 – $500 Size of affected area, type of cleaning required
Emergency Response and Travel $100 – $500 Distance from our location, time of day

What Causes Ceiling Drywall Water Damage?

Ceiling drywall water damage is usually caused by leaks, condensation, or flooding. It can also be caused by high humidity, poor ventilation, or inadequate maintenance. Our team will assess the damage and identify the underlying cause.
